Does Nintendo Switch Online Expire?
The Nintendo Switch Online service is a subscription-based platform that offers a range of benefits to users, including online multiplayer gaming, cloud saves, and access to classic NES and SNES games. One of the most common questions asked by users is whether the Nintendo Switch Online subscription expires. In this article, we’ll answer this question and provide a comprehensive overview of the Nintendo Switch Online service.
Direct Answer:
Yes, the Nintendo Switch Online subscription does expire. The subscription period varies depending on the type of membership you choose. Individual memberships are available in 1-month, 3-month, or 12-month increments, while family memberships are available in 12-month increments. If you don’t renew your subscription before it expires, you’ll lose access to all the benefits associated with the service.
How Long Does Nintendo Switch Online Last?
The length of the Nintendo Switch Online subscription varies depending on the type of membership you choose:
- Individual Membership:
- 1-month subscription: $3.99/month
- 3-month subscription: $9.99/3 months
- 12-month subscription: $19.99/year
- Family Membership:
- 12-month subscription: $34.99/year (up to 8 accounts)

What Happens If My Nintendo Switch Online Subscription Expires?
If your Nintendo Switch Online subscription expires, you’ll lose access to all the benefits associated with the service. This includes:
- Online Multiplayer Gaming: You’ll no longer be able to play online multiplayer games with friends.
- Cloud Saves: Your cloud saves will no longer be accessible, and you’ll need to transfer them to a new device or restore them from a backup.
- Classic NES and SNES Games: You’ll no longer be able to access the classic NES and SNES games available on the service.
- Other Benefits: You may lose access to other benefits, such as exclusive game content or discounts on new games.
How Can I Prevent My Nintendo Switch Online Subscription from Expiring?
To prevent your Nintendo Switch Online subscription from expiring, you can:
- Set a Reminder: Set a reminder on your calendar to renew your subscription before it expires.
- Auto-Renew: Enable the auto-renew feature to automatically renew your subscription when it expires.
- Monitor Your Subscription: Regularly check your subscription status to ensure it’s still active and won’t expire soon.
